Virginia Commonwealth University (VCU) is a premier urban, public research
university with a diverse student body in historic Richmond, Virginia. VCU
enrolls more than 28,000 students on two campuses. The Center for
Environmental Studies is a Chartered Research Center and focal point for
environmental and geospatial research and instruction at VCU. The Center
consists of 23 full-time, affiliate, and adjunct faculty and staff. The
unit administers several academic programs, including multidisciplinary
undergraduate Certificates in Sustainable Innovation, Outdoor Leadership,
and River Management, a Bachelor of Science in Environmental Studies, and
master's degree programs for thesis (MS Environmental Studies) and
non-thesis (Masters of Environmental Studies; MEnvs) seeking students.
